What are Outdoor Wheelchair Lifts?
Outdoor wheelchair lifts are mechanical devices designed to elevate individuals in wheelchairs or scooters from one level to another, particularly in settings where traditional ramps may not suffice. Commonly installed in homes, public spaces, and commercial buildings, these lifts can provide access to:
- Porches and decks
- Gardens and yards
- Entryways of buildings
- Outdoor facilities like parks and recreation centers
These lifts come in various designs and can accommodate different weight capacities, making them suitable for diverse needs and environments. When installed by professionals, they can ensure safety and reliability, allowing users to enjoy outdoor spaces without barriers.

2. Safety First
Outdoor wheelchair lifts are designed with safety as a priority. They often feature:
- Guard rails to prevent accidental falls
- Emergency stop buttons
- Non-slip surfaces for stability
- Automatic barriers for secure operation
These safety features ensure a secure transition for users, reducing the risk of accidents that can occur with homemade solutions or inadequate equipment.

Choosing the Right Outdoor Wheelchair Lift
When considering an outdoor wheelchair lift, it is essential to evaluate several factors to ensure the best choice for your needs:
1. Assess Your Space
Before you make a purchase, assess the outdoor space where the lift will be installed. Consider:
- The height and distance that the lift needs to travel
- The available space for installation
- The layout of existing obstacles, such as railings or walls
2. Weight Capacity
Different lifts have varied weight limits. Ensure the selected model can comfortably accommodate the weight of the wheelchair and the user, along with any additional items they may need to transport.
3. Power Source
Outdoor wheelchair lifts can be powered by electricity or hydraulic mechanisms. Consider the availability of power sources at the installation site and choose a lift that aligns with your capabilities and preferences.
4. Compliance with Standards
